Budgeting is the process of creating a plan for how you will manage your money.

It involves allocating your income to various expenses, savings, and investments in order to meet your financial goals. A budget typically includes:

  • Income: Identifying all sources of income, including salaries, wages, bonuses, and any other forms of earnings.
  • Expenses: Listing and categorizing all regular and irregular expenses, such as housing, utilities, groceries, transportation, debt payments, entertainment, and savings.
  • Savings and Investments: Setting aside a portion of income for savings accounts, emergency funds, retirement accounts, and other investment vehicles.

Here are 11 steps to help you develop good budgeting habits

1. Set Financial Goals: Determine your short-term and long-term financial goals, such as saving for emergencies, paying off debt, buying a home, or retirement.

2. Track Your Income: Record all sources of income, including salaries, wages, bonuses, freelance earnings, and any other forms of income.

 

3. List Your Expenses: Make a comprehensive list of all your expenses, including fixed expenses (rent/mortgage, utilities, insurance) and variable expenses (groceries, dining out, entertainment).

4. Differentiate Between Needs and Wants: Differentiate between essential expenses (needs) and discretionary expenses (wants) to prioritize spending and identify areas where you can cut back.

5. Create a Budget: Allocate your income to various expense categories based on your financial goals and priorities. Ensure that your total expenses do not exceed your total income.

6. Use a Budgeting Tool: Utilize budgeting tools such as apps, spreadsheets, or online platforms to track your income and expenses, set spending limits, and monitor your progress.

7. Review Your Budget Regularly: Review your budget regularly (weekly, bi-weekly, or monthly) to track your spending, make adjustments as needed, and ensure that you stay on track with your financial goals.

8. Automate Savings and Bill Payments: Set up automatic transfers to your savings accounts and automate bill payments to ensure that you consistently save and pay your bills on time.

9. Build an Emergency Fund: Prioritize building an emergency fund to cover unexpected expenses or financial emergencies. Aim to save at least three to six months’ worth of living expenses.

10. Monitor Your Debt: Keep track of your debt obligations and include debt payments as part of your budget. Focus on paying off high-interest debt first and avoid taking on new debt whenever possible.

11. Practice Discipline and Flexibility: Stick to your budget by practicing discipline in your spending habits, but also be flexible and willing to adjust your budget as your financial circumstances change or unexpected expenses arise.

By following these steps consistently, you can develop good budgeting habits that will help you manage your finances effectively, achieve your financial goals, and build a secure financial future.
